chore(tvix/cargo): add dirs dependency

This crate provides sensible default locations for directories on
different platforms.

Change-Id: I0b61cc7f626dc6c8df903ba0f873be24e07d69b5
Reviewed-on: https://cl.tvl.fyi/c/depot/+/6170
Reviewed-by: grfn <grfn@gws.fyi>
Tested-by: BuildkiteCI
This commit is contained in:
Vincent Ambo 2022-08-12 00:26:05 +03:00 committed by tazjin
parent 49f416c176
commit d14db8dcaa
2 changed files with 22 additions and 0 deletions

21
tvix/eval/Cargo.lock generated
View file

@ -201,6 +201,15 @@ dependencies = [
"memchr",
]
[[package]]
name = "dirs"
version = "4.0.0"
source = "registry+https://github.com/rust-lang/crates.io-index"
checksum = "ca3aa72a6f96ea37bbc5aa912f6788242832f75369bdfdadcb0e38423f100059"
dependencies = [
"dirs-sys",
]
[[package]]
name = "dirs-next"
version = "2.0.0"
@ -211,6 +220,17 @@ dependencies = [
"dirs-sys-next",
]
[[package]]
name = "dirs-sys"
version = "0.3.7"
source = "registry+https://github.com/rust-lang/crates.io-index"
checksum = "1b1d1d91c932ef41c0f2663aa8b0ca0342d444d842c06914aa0a7e352d0bada6"
dependencies = [
"libc",
"redox_users",
"winapi",
]
[[package]]
name = "dirs-sys-next"
version = "0.1.2"
@ -813,6 +833,7 @@ name = "tvix-eval"
version = "0.1.0"
dependencies = [
"criterion",
"dirs",
"rnix",
"rustyline",
"smol_str",

View file

@ -9,6 +9,7 @@ edition = "2021"
rnix = "0.10.2"
smol_str = "0.1"
rustyline = "10.0.0"
dirs = "4.0.0"
[dev-dependencies]
criterion = "0.3.6"